Manchester City Etches Unprecedented History in English Football

A Dynasty Unrivaled: Manchester City Claims Fourth Consecutive Premier League Title

Manchester City has once again rewritten the record books, becoming the first team in English top-flight history to secure four consecutive league titles. This remarkable achievement cements their status as one of football's greatest dynasties.

For the first time in the long, storied existence of English top-flight football, a club has managed to lift the league trophy four seasons in a row. There have been formidable dynasties throughout history – think Huddersfield in the 1920s, Arsenal in the 30s, the mighty Liverpool sides, and, of course, Sir Alex Ferguson’s Manchester United. But none, not a single one, ever managed to pull off four straight. It truly sets Manchester City apart.
